Fatih mosques ( Turkish Fatih Camii ; German  conqueror mosque ) are mosques named after the nickname Sultan Mehmed II (Fatih, the conqueror) . The German Fatih mosques are named after the Ottoman model, the Fatih mosque in Istanbul . Sultan Mehmed II had conquered Constantinople (now Istanbul), the then capital of the Christian Eastern Roman Empire, in 1453, which went under.
